Improve Your Water Quality: The Benefits of an Under Sink Filter

Are you concerned about the filtrete quality of your drinking water? An under sink filter can offer a simple and effective solution to improve your water flavor. These filters are designed to eliminate impurities like chlorine, sediments, and other harmful substances, leaving you with fresher water for bathing.

  • Benefits of an under sink filter feature:
  • Improved Water Taste
  • Reduced Exposure to Unhealthy Substances
  • Accessibility with a Dedicated Faucet
  • Cost-Effective Solution Compared to Bottled Water

With an under sink filter, you can appreciate the benefits of cleaner, tastier water in your kitchen. It's a intelligent investment in your health and satisfaction.
